, in the stream. A KTable is either defined from a single Kafka topic that is consumed message by message or the result of a KTable transformation. Code definitions. While the contracts established by Spring Cloud Stream are maintained from a programming model perspective, Kafka Streams binder does not use MessageChannel as the target type. Important to note is that the KafkaStreams library isn't reactive and has no support for async … A KTable can also be converted into a KStream. Update. ... * Demonstrates how to perform a join between a KStream and a KTable, i.e. ... kafka / streams / examples / src / main / java / org / apache / kafka / streams / examples / pageview / PageViewTypedDemo.java / Jump to. It is a property of Kafka Streams with which we can attain this versatility. With Kafka, such a stream may record the history of your business for hundreds of years. KTable countKTablePerRange = dataKTable.groupBy(/* map your age-range to be the key*/) .count("someStoreName"); This should work for all versions of Kafka's Streams API. Kafka Streams is a Java library for developing stream processing applications on top of Apache Kafka. Each update to the "base KTable" writes a record for it's "old value" and it's "new value". Contribute to apache/kafka development by creating an account on GitHub. In Apache Kafka, streams and tables work together. An aggregation of a KStream also yields a KTable. A KStream is either defined from one or multiple Kafka topics that are consumed message by message or the result of a KStream transformation. The Stream Table Duality. The binder implementation natively interacts with Kafka Streams “types” - KStream or KTable.Applications can directly use the Kafka Streams primitives and leverage Spring Cloud Stream … And that is why, partly, Apache introduced the concept of KTables in Kafka Streams. Here is an example: Perform a dummy aggregation . KafkaStreams enables us to consume from Kafka topics, analyze or transform data, and potentially, send it to another Kafka topic.. To demonstrate KafkaStreams, we'll create a simple application that reads sentences from a topic, counts occurrences of words and prints the count per word.. In the first part, I begin with an overview of events, streams, tables, and the stream-table duality to set the stage. A stream can be a table, and a table can be a stream. Html Calculator Widget, Fiberon Hidden Fasteners Spacing, Tony Robbins Prayer, Ham And Cheese Pita Pocket Recipes, Vetches Crossword Clue, Arduino Calculator 7 Segment, " />
Nhắn tin qua Facebook Zalo: 0329798989
Hotline: 032 979 8989

kafka ktable example java

Here is an example we are converting a KStream to KTable using reduce method of KGroupedStream. Visually, an example of a Kafka Streams architecture may look like the following. As see above, both the input and output of Kafka Streams applications are Kafka topics. This is not a "theoretical guide" about Kafka Stream (although I have covered some of those aspects in the past) Kafka Streams Example. A developer provides an in-depth tutorial on how to use both producers and consumers in the open source data framework, Kafka, while writing code in Java. An example stream is a sales ledger or the sequence of moves in a chess match. Learn to join a stream and a table together using Kafka Streams with full code examples. Write on a Kafka Topic and read back as Kable. Update (January 2020): I have since written a 4-part series on the Confluent blog on Apache Kafka fundamentals, which goes beyond what I cover in this original article. Please make sure to use specified Serde (s) for your key and value. KTable is an abstraction of a changelog stream from a primary-keyed table. About the 4 values in the re-partitioning topic: that's correct. Each record in this changelog stream is an update on the primary-keyed table with the record key as the primary key. As mentioned, Kafka Streams is used to write stream processors where the input and output are Kafka topics. This enables stream-table duality. Find and contribute more Kafka tutorials with Confluent, the real-time event streaming experts. We can also write to an intermediate Kafka Topic and read it back using StreamBuilder. This is the first in a series of blog posts on Kafka Streams and its APIs. For example a user X might buy two items I1 and I2, and thus there might be two records , in the stream. A KTable is either defined from a single Kafka topic that is consumed message by message or the result of a KTable transformation. Code definitions. While the contracts established by Spring Cloud Stream are maintained from a programming model perspective, Kafka Streams binder does not use MessageChannel as the target type. Important to note is that the KafkaStreams library isn't reactive and has no support for async … A KTable can also be converted into a KStream. Update. ... * Demonstrates how to perform a join between a KStream and a KTable, i.e. ... kafka / streams / examples / src / main / java / org / apache / kafka / streams / examples / pageview / PageViewTypedDemo.java / Jump to. It is a property of Kafka Streams with which we can attain this versatility. With Kafka, such a stream may record the history of your business for hundreds of years. KTable countKTablePerRange = dataKTable.groupBy(/* map your age-range to be the key*/) .count("someStoreName"); This should work for all versions of Kafka's Streams API. Kafka Streams is a Java library for developing stream processing applications on top of Apache Kafka. Each update to the "base KTable" writes a record for it's "old value" and it's "new value". Contribute to apache/kafka development by creating an account on GitHub. In Apache Kafka, streams and tables work together. An aggregation of a KStream also yields a KTable. A KStream is either defined from one or multiple Kafka topics that are consumed message by message or the result of a KStream transformation. The Stream Table Duality. The binder implementation natively interacts with Kafka Streams “types” - KStream or KTable.Applications can directly use the Kafka Streams primitives and leverage Spring Cloud Stream … And that is why, partly, Apache introduced the concept of KTables in Kafka Streams. Here is an example: Perform a dummy aggregation . KafkaStreams enables us to consume from Kafka topics, analyze or transform data, and potentially, send it to another Kafka topic.. To demonstrate KafkaStreams, we'll create a simple application that reads sentences from a topic, counts occurrences of words and prints the count per word.. In the first part, I begin with an overview of events, streams, tables, and the stream-table duality to set the stage. A stream can be a table, and a table can be a stream.

Html Calculator Widget, Fiberon Hidden Fasteners Spacing, Tony Robbins Prayer, Ham And Cheese Pita Pocket Recipes, Vetches Crossword Clue, Arduino Calculator 7 Segment,

Trả lời

Email của bạn sẽ không được hiển thị công khai. Các trường bắt buộc được đánh dấu *

CÔNG TY CỔ PHẦN I.T.C VIỆT NAM

Trụ sở chính: Số 41 Ngõ 168 Hào Nam, P. Ô Chợ, Q. Hai Bà Trưng, Hà Nội
Mail: sales@itcvn.com.vn

VĂN PHÒNG TẠI HÀ NỘI

Văn phòng Hà Nội: Số 123 Nguyễn Khoái, Quận Hai Bà Trưng, Hà Nội
Tel: +84 24 3518 8989
Fax: +84 4 3 562 5552
Hotline: 032 979 8989

VĂN PHÒNG TẠI HCM

Văn phòng HCM: 5A Đường An Hội, Phường 13, Quận Gò Vấp , TPHCM
Tel: + 84 28 6675 5858
Fax: + 84 28 6254 8976
Hotline: 0986 727 807

ĐĂNG KÝ NHẬN ƯU ĐÃI

    KẾT NỐI VỚI CHÚNG TÔI